Intelligent Dynamic Suspension (electronically controlled shock absorbers)
Helps reduce body movement on any road surface while delivering ride comfort and handling stability
When a vehicle is in motion, road surface irregularities and steering inputs can lead to body movement and vibration. Nissan's Intelligent Dynamic Suspension continuously adjusts suspension damping force in real time based on road and driving conditions. This advanced suspension technology helps achieve ride comfort and handling stability at a high level, delivering a smooth, comfortable ride while offering confident handling and vehicle stability.
System operation
Intelligent Dynamic Suspension automatically adjusts damping force according to various road conditions.
On roads with small surface imperfections, the system reduces damping to help absorb vibrations and improve ride comfort. On roads with larger undulations, it increases damping to better control body movement. By managing the vehicle's motion more effectively, the system helps provide a smoother and more comfortable ride for all occupants.
The system also enhances handling performance on winding roads. During cornering, Intelligent Dynamic Suspension controls damping to create smooth and predictable body-roll characteristics. This helps reduce the need for steering corrections and allows the vehicle to follow the driver's intended line more naturally. Reducing body movement also contributes in minimizing head motion for passengers, helping them feel more comfortable and confident.

In addition, Intelligent Dynamic Suspension can adjust damping characteristics in conjunction with the selected vehicle drive mode to match different driving situations and occupant preferences, allowing drivers to tailor their ride feel.
System mechanism
Intelligent Dynamic Suspension monitors data such as steering angle and wheel speed to understand driver inputs and vehicle conditions. Using Nissan's proprietary control algorithm, the system continuously monitors vehicle behavior and immediately determines the optimal damping force required for each situation. Electronically controlled continuously variable dampers then adjust the damping at all four wheels in as little as 0.01seconds.
The system achieves this by continuously varying oil flow within each damper in response to driving conditions. This real-time damping control helps reduce body movement while enhancing ride comfort and vehicle stability.
